The deal
Our reward is not gaining a new client. It is making you look good — and taking care of the next one in your line.
Your client, protected
We arrive as your landscape arm and leave the same way. No cards handed out, no side conversations, no quiet bids on the next phase. The relationship you built stays yours — that is the whole arrangement.
Your schedule, respected
Subs sink schedules; we know it because we run our own. We sequence to your critical path, show up when the slab is ready, and get off the site before we become the reason for a call you don't want.
Your margin, built in
Exclusive-provider partners get volume pricing — not full rate. We do all of your landscape work; the discount is the deal. Mark our services up and there is still room to sell, and to keep the whole number inside your client's budget. You make money on our work. That is by design.
Your standard, matched
The finish work is what your client walks at the punch list. Planting, grading, drainage, stone, lighting — done to the standard we put our own name on, delivered under yours.
How we fit
Built to slot into your operation.
- —Insurance, your way. We are available to fit underneath your insurance or maintain our own — whichever your risk structure prefers.
- —Scopes we take. Landscape construction and finish: grading, drainage, planting, sod, stone and hardscape, low-voltage lighting, irrigation, and the maintenance contract after — under your flag or ours.
- —One point of contact. You get a direct line to the person running your job, not a dispatcher. Questions answered the same day.
- —Where you work, we work. Fully mobile operation — with proper logistics we mobilize and execute anywhere along the Gulf Coast region.
- —Paper in order. COIs, lien waivers, W-9s — sent before you ask.
